A LORRY fire caused delays when a section of the A1 had to be closed earlier on Thursday evening.
The road was closed between junctions 50 and 51, near Leeming Bar, while the emergency services attended the scene.
The road has reopened, but the junction 51 northbound sliproad exit remains closed this morning.
Crews from Ripon, Thirsk, Northallerton and Boroughbridge were attended the fire, which is believed to have started due to overheated brakes.
